First off, let's talk about what mobile racking is. Mobile racking is a type of storage system where the racks are mounted on mobile bases that can move along tracks on the floor. This allows you to eliminate the need for multiple fixed aisles, as you can create an aisle only where you need it. It's a pretty smart way to make the most of your floor space.

Now, when it comes to furniture warehouses, there are some unique challenges. Furniture can be big, bulky, and sometimes oddly shaped. You've got sofas, dining tables, and bed frames that take up a lot of room and need to be stored carefully to avoid damage. Traditional static racking systems, like the Static Pallet Racking, have their place. They're simple and reliable, but they do use up a lot of floor space with those fixed aisles.

And that's where mobile racking shines. In a furniture warehouse, space is money. Every square foot that you're not using efficiently is a wasted opportunity. Mobile racking can significantly increase the storage capacity of a warehouse. Instead of having several wide, unused aisles sitting there all the time, you can move the racks to access the items you need. It's like having a magic movable storage wall.

Another important aspect is inventory management. In a furniture warehouse, you want to be able to quickly find and retrieve the items you need. With mobile racking, accessing different inventory levels is a breeze. You can move the racks to create an aisle in front of the specific rack where your desired furniture item is stored. This reduces the time it takes to pick and pack orders, which is crucial for customer satisfaction.

But it's not all sunshine and rainbows. There are some factors that you need to consider before deciding to use mobile racking in a furniture warehouse. For example, the initial cost of installing mobile racking is higher than that of static racking. You've got to invest in the tracks, the mobile bases, and the control systems. However, when you think about the long - term savings in terms of increased storage capacity and improved efficiency, it often pays off.

Also, the layout of your warehouse matters. You need to have a relatively flat and smooth floor to install the tracks for the mobile racking. If your warehouse has a lot of uneven surfaces or obstacles, it might require some floor preparation work. And you need to plan your space carefully to make sure that the mobile racks can move around freely without hitting anything.

In comparison to other types of racking, like Heavy Duty Gravity Pallet Roller Racking, mobile racking offers a different set of advantages. Gravity pallet roller racking is great for high - volume, fast - moving inventory. But furniture inventory often has a lower turnover rate, and the items are more diverse in size and shape. Mobile racking can adapt better to these characteristics.

Some people might be worried about maintenance. Mobile racking does require some regular check - ups. You need to make sure the tracks are clean, the wheels are in good condition, and the control systems are working properly. But these are routine maintenance tasks that are not overly complicated, and we provide support to our customers to ensure they can keep their systems running smoothly.
